Ultrasound Probe Repair Centre Manager Basic Salary Circa £50,000 Pension Scheme Excellent Opportunities for Career Advancement Year End Salary Review The Role – Ultrasound Probe Repair Centre Manager This market leader now seeks to recruit a commercially astute Ultrasound Probe Repair Centre Manager to support their recent rapid growth. The successful applicant will be responsible for: Supervising, mentoring and training a team of ultrasound probe repair technicians Performing complex repairs and troubleshooting on various ultrasound probe models Ensuring all repair activities comply with ISO and other relevant regulatory requirements Developing and delivering training programs to enhance technician skills Managing inventory of repair tools, parts and equipment Your Background – Ultrasound Probe Repair Centre Manager To succeed in this exciting role you will be able to demonstrate: Proven experience in ultrasound repair with hands on technical experience Strong leadership skills wth experience managing and training technicians In depth knowledge of ISO regulations and medical device repair standards Excellent problem solving abilities with a keen eye for detail Strong communication skills to liaise with senior management, suppliers and customers Background in electronics, biomedical engineering or a related field The Company – Ultrasound Probe Repair …
